Grewal’s Double Entry Bookkeeping is a textbook that is commonly used in India to teach students the principles of double-entry bookkeeping. The textbook is written by T.S. Grewal, an Indian author and educator who has written several books on accounting and finance. 

In double-entry bookkeeping, every financial transaction is recorded in at least two accounts: a debit account and a credit account. The total debits in a given period must equal the total credits, and this balance is known as the “double-entry equation.” Double-entry bookkeeping is a method that helps ensure the accuracy and completeness of financial records and is widely used in business and accounting.

The class 12 version of T.S. Grewal’s Double Entry Bookkeeping is intended for use by students who are preparing for their higher secondary exams in India. It covers the fundamental principles of double-entry bookkeeping, as well as more advanced topics such as financial statements, partnership accounts, and company accounts. The textbook also includes a variety of practice questions and exercises to help students master the material.

Double-entry bookkeeping is used to create financial statements such as the balance sheet, income statement, and statement of cash flows. These statements provide a summary of a business’s financial position and performance, and are used by investors, creditors, and other stakeholders to evaluate the health of the business. 

Double-entry bookkeeping is not the only method of bookkeeping, but it is the most widely used and is the most accurate and reliable. Other methods include single-entry bookkeeping and computerized bookkeeping, but these methods do not provide the same level of detail and accuracy as double-entry bookkeeping. 

Contents of double entry bookkeeping ts grewal class 12 volume I & II

  1. Financial statements of Not for profit organizations
  2. Accounting for partnership firm-fundamentals
  3. Goodwill: Nature and valuations
  4. Change in profit sharing ratio among the existing partners
  5. Admission of a partner
  6. Retirement of a partner
  7. Death of a partner
  8. Dissolution of a partnership firm
  9. Company Accounts- Accounting for share capital
  10. Company Accounts- Issue of debentures
  11. Company Accounts-Redemption of debentures
